Are you passionate about fitness and love helping others smash their goals? At JD Gyms, we’re looking for energetic, approachable, and inspiring Fitness Coaches to lead from the front and bring our gym floors to life. This isn’t just a job—it’s a chance to build your career, and be part of one of the UK’s fastest-growing fitness brands.
Here’s more on the employed Fitness Coach Role:
- Be a visible, friendly presence on the gym floor—engaging with members and building lasting relationships.
- Help maintain high standards of cleanliness, safety, and equipment care.
- Promote your personal training services and contribute to club energy and retention.
- Level 3 regulated Personal Trainer qualification (essential).
- Strong communication skills and a passion for helping others.
Benefits include:
- Competitive hourly rate
- Free JD Gyms membership
- JD Group staff discounts
- Company pension scheme
- Wellbeing support & employee discount programme
- Career progression into Duty Manager, AGM, or GM roles

How to prepare for a job interview at JD Gyms
✨Know Your Stuff
Make sure you’re well-versed in fitness principles and the latest trends. Brush up on your Level 3 Personal Trainer qualification details and be ready to discuss how you can apply your knowledge to help clients achieve their goals.
✨Show Your Passion
During the interview, let your enthusiasm for fitness shine through. Share personal stories about how you’ve helped others or achieved your own fitness milestones. This will show that you’re not just a trainer, but a true motivator.
✨Engage with the Interviewers
Treat the interview like a coaching session. Ask questions about the gym culture and how they support their trainers. This shows you’re genuinely interested in being part of their team and helps you gauge if it’s the right fit for you.
✨Demonstrate Communication Skills
As a Personal Trainer, strong communication is key. Practice explaining complex fitness concepts in simple terms. During the interview, focus on how you would engage with members and build relationships, as this is crucial for retention and club energy.
